Breaking Free from Emotional Pain: How to Take Control of Your Life
Understanding the Negative Impact of Emotional Pain and Strategies for Managing it
Emotional pain can be a powerful force that can control our thoughts, actions, and overall well-being. It can be caused by a wide range of factors, such as past traumas, relationship issues, and mental health conditions. However, it is important to remember that we do not have to let emotional pain control us.
One of the main reasons why we should not let emotional pain control us is that it can lead to negative patterns of behavior. For example, if we are struggling with emotional pain related to past trauma, we may begin to avoid certain situations or people that remind us of that trauma. This can lead to a decrease in our overall quality of life and limit our ability to form healthy relationships and connections.
Another reason why we should not let emotional pain control us is that it can lead to a number of mental health conditions. For example, chronic emotional pain can lead to depression, anxiety, and even post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D). These conditions can have a significant impact on our daily lives, making it difficult to focus, complete daily tasks, and enjoy life.
